In Java, we can append a string in an existing file using FileWriter which has an option to open a file in append mode. Java FileWriter class is used to write character-oriented data to a file. It is a character-oriented class that is used for file handling in Java. Unlike FileOutputStream class, we don’t need to convert the string into a byte array because it provides a method to write a string directly.
Note: The buffer size may be specified, or the default size may be used. A Writer sends its output immediately to the underlying character or byte stream.
Let us see constructors used later on adhering towards as usual methods of this class
Constructor: FileWriter(File file, boolean append):
It Constructs a FileWriter object given a File object in append mode. Now let us toggle onto methods of this class which is invoked here and play a crucial role in appending a string in an existing file as follows:
Method 1: write()
This method writes a portion of a String
Syntax:
void write(String s,int off,int len);
Return Type: Void
Parameters:
- Input string
- int off
- String length
Method 2: close()
This method closes the stream after flushing it.
Return Type: Void
Example
// Java Program to Append a String to the // End of a File // Importing input output classes import java.io.*;
// Main class class GeeksforGeeks {
// Method 1
// TO append string into a file
public static void appendStrToFile(String fileName,
String str)
{
// Try block to check for exceptions
try {
// Open given file in append mode by creating an
// object of BufferedWriter class
BufferedWriter out = new BufferedWriter(
new FileWriter(fileName, true ));
// Writing on output stream
out.write(str);
// Closing the connection
out.close();
}
// Catch block to handle the exceptions
catch (IOException e) {
// Display message when exception occurs
System.out.println( "exception occurred" + e);
}
}
// Method 2
// main driver method
public static void main(String[] args) throws Exception
{
// Creating a sample file with some random text
String fileName = "Geek.txt" ;
// Try block to check for exceptions
try {
// Again operating same operations by passing
// file as
// parameter to read it
BufferedWriter out = new BufferedWriter(
new FileWriter(fileName));
// Writing on. file
out.write( "Hello World:\n" );
// Closing file connections
out.close();
}
// Catch block to handle exceptions
catch (IOException e) {
// Display message when error occurs
System.out.println( "Exception Occurred" + e);
}
// Now appendinggiven str to above
// created file
String str = "This is GeeksforGeeks" ;
// Calling the above method
appendStrToFile(fileName, str);
// Let us print modified file
try {
BufferedReader in = new BufferedReader(
new FileReader( "Geek.txt" ));
String mystring;
// TIll there is content in string
// condition holds true
while ((mystring = in.readLine()) != null ) {
System.out.println(mystring);
}
}
// Catch block to handle IO exceptions
catch (IOException e) {
System.out.println( "Exception Occurred" + e);
}
}
} |
